PROBLEM TO BE SOLVED: To provide a wheel load/lateral pressure sensor and its measurement method, capable of extensively reducing capability of raised derailment accident of railway vehicle, using only the wheel load/lateral pressure sensor stack on the periphery of the wheel of the railway vehicle, without requiring expensive data processors and that can continuously measuring the wheel load and lateral pressure.;SOLUTION: In wheel load/lateral pressure measuring devices 8 and 9 and its measuring method for respectively detecting the wheel load strain and lateral pressure strain that accompany the vertical load and horizontal force generated in a wheel 1, the wheel load and the lateral pressure measurement data are outputted, by converting the measurement data from a wheel load strain gauge 8a and a lateral strain gauge 9a with a Wheatstone bridge circuit 42. The wheel load and lateral pressure measurement data are outputted continuously in real time, by continuously arranging a plurality of wheel load strain gauges 8a on the circular periphery, without being affected by a prescribed lateral pressure on both the front and the rear surface of the wheel 1, and continuously arranging the plurality of lateral pressure strain gauges on the circumference, different from the positions where the prescribed wheel load strain gauges 8a of both the front and rear surface of the wheel 1.;COPYRIGHT: (C)2008,JPO&INPIT
